Sounders FC update

SATURDAY'S GAME

Opponent: Columbus Crew

When: 4:30 p.m.

Where: Crew Stadium, Columbus, Ohio

TV: KONG 6/16

Radio: 97.3 KIRO

The streak

Seattle (9-7-11, 38 points) is looking to snap the Crew's 22-game home unbeaten streak. Columbus leads the Eastern Conference with a 12-4-10 record (46 points).

Back in Columbus

Sounders FC head coach Sigi Schmid returns to Crew Stadium for the first time since guiding Columbus to its first MLS Cup championship last November. Schmid served three seasons as head coach of the Crew.

Searching for ‘Mr. October'

For the Sounders FC to become the first expansion team in 11 years to reach the postseason, it's going to need some players to fulfill the role of “Mr. October.”

Forward Fredy Montero firmly stamped his footprint on September. Montero scored three of the club's five goals in Major League Soccer and Open Cup play. Montero begins the week tied for third in MLS in scoring with 12 goals. A top contender for MLS Newcomer of the Year, Montero has scored four goals in the past five away matches.

Zakuani returns to Ohio

Rookie-of-the-Year candidate Steve Zakuani is sure to have many supporters on hand as he returns to Ohio, where he starred for two seasons at the University of Akron. He was named the 2008 Soccer America collegiate player of the year after scoring 20 goals in 23 games for the Zips.

In his last visit to Columbus, on Nov. 8, 2008, Zakuani scored two goals and assisted on two others in a 4-3 overtime win over Ohio State. The Zips later eliminated the Buckeyes in the second round of the NCAA tournament. Akron is 126 miles northeast of Columbus.

Lineup changes

Two changes were made to the starting lineup last week in New England, and at least one alteration will come Saturday in Columbus. Brad Evans moved back into central midfield and Nate Jaqua returned to the lineup at outside right against the Revolution. Jaqua, who picked up his fifth yellow card, will miss the Crew match because of a one-game suspension. Sebastien Le Toux, who had started at right midfield against Chivas USA on Sept. 19, was not available for the New England match because of illness.
